What Makes the Best Property Management Company in Houghton Lake Different?


The best property management company in Houghton Lake, MI is one that treats the lake's distinct seasonality as a strategic asset rather than a challenge to manage around. Houghton Lake does not operate like a Gulf Coast beach market or a ski town. Its peak runs from June through August, when lakefront access and private docks drive booking decisions. Its off-season is genuinely quiet from November through March, though ice fishing and snowmobiling generate a real secondary demand spike that most managers miss entirely.


Tidal Cohosting approaches Houghton Lake management with the same dynamic pricing discipline we apply across our full portfolio. That means rates adjust based on local event calendars, competitor availability, booking window patterns, and the specific demand curves that govern Northern Michigan lake markets. Static pricing in this market, where summer ADRs and winter ADRs can differ by 50% or more, leaves significant revenue on the table every single year.


Specifically, a capable Houghton Lake manager should demonstrate three things before you sign: first, active knowledge of what guests in this market actually prioritize (lakefront access, private docks, hot tubs, fireplaces, and outdoor grills consistently lead demand signals here); second, a local vendor network for cleaning, maintenance, and emergency response that does not rely on out-of-town contractors; and third, transparent owner reporting that shows occupancy, ADR, and revenue data against market benchmarks so you know how your property compares.


National platforms operate at scale, but their Houghton Lake presence is remote. You will get algorithm-driven pricing and standardized communication, but you will not get a team that knows which dock repair contractor to call on a Saturday morning in July when a cleat snaps before check-in. That gap in local infrastructure is where smaller, specialized management companies consistently outperform the nationals in lake markets like this one.


How Do I Find a Good Property Manager in Houghton Lake?


Finding a good property manager in Houghton Lake, MI means looking beyond the company's website and asking operational questions that reveal whether they genuinely understand this market. The search process has a clear sequence: identify candidates, verify local presence, review their contract terms, and check their performance data before committing.


Questions to Ask Every Candidate


Start with this list. A manager who cannot answer these specifically is probably running a template operation rather than a genuine local service.


  • How many properties do you currently manage on Houghton Lake specifically, not just Northern Michigan broadly?

  • What is your average occupancy rate for managed properties in this market, and how does that compare to the 43% market median?

  • Who handles emergency maintenance calls at 11pm on a Saturday, and what is your average response time?

  • Do you use dynamic pricing software, and how often are rates actually adjusted?

  • What is your fee structure, and are there additional charges for cleaning coordination, maintenance oversight, or listing updates?

  • How do you handle Michigan's STR sales tax remittance and local lodging tax compliance?

  • What is your contract length, and what are the cancellation terms?


Red Flags to Watch For


Several patterns in the Houghton Lake market indicate a management company that will underdeliver. Watch for vague answers about their local vendor relationships, any company that quotes a flat monthly fee rather than a revenue-based percentage (the industry standard in secondary markets like this is 15-25% of gross revenue), and managers who cannot tell you their current portfolio occupancy rate without pulling it from a report.


Also be cautious of annual contracts with heavy cancellation penalties. Reputable managers offer flexibility because they are confident in their results. A manager who locks you in with a penalty clause is essentially telling you they expect you to want to leave.


Contract Terms to Negotiate


Before signing, pay attention to these specific contract elements: whether the management fee applies to all revenue including cleaning fees, how maintenance expenses are approved and communicated, whether the company carries liability and errors-and-omissions insurance, and who owns the listing history and guest reviews if you switch managers. Losing your listing's review history when you switch providers can cost you significantly in algorithmic visibility on Airbnb and Vrbo.

How Do Houghton Lake Property Management Fees Compare?


Houghton Lake property management fees refer to the percentage of gross rental revenue that a management company retains in exchange for its services. Understanding fee structures is critical because a lower headline percentage does not always mean lower total cost if that company charges separately for cleaning coordination, maintenance oversight, listing updates, or owner reporting.


Service Type

Typical Fee Range

What's Usually Included

Watch For

Full-Service Management

20-30% of gross revenue

Guest comm, pricing, cleaning coordination, maintenance dispatch, listing management

Separate charges for maintenance markup, linen fees, or annual setup fees

Co-Hosting / Co-Management

10-20% of gross revenue

Guest communication, calendar management, check-in coordination

Owner still responsible for cleaning, maintenance, and vendor sourcing

Consulting Only

Flat fee or hourly rate

Pricing strategy, listing audit, market analysis

No ongoing operational support; owner handles all execution

National Platform (remote management)

25-35% of gross revenue

Remote management, platform listing, automated pricing

Less flexible contracts, remote-only vendor access, standardized service


Industry benchmarks for secondary markets like Northern Michigan place the standard management fee range at 15-25% of gross revenue. For a Houghton Lake property generating $40,000 annually at the market's median ADR of $168, a 20% fee represents $8,000 per year. That cost is justified when the manager's pricing optimization and listing quality add more than $8,000 in incremental revenue, which, based on what we consistently see with professionally managed versus self-managed properties, it typically does.


The more important question is not what the fee percentage is, but what the net-to-owner revenue looks like after fees. A manager charging 25% who generates $70,000 in gross revenue delivers more to your pocket than a manager charging 15% who generates $45,000.


What Local Advantages Does a Houghton Lake-Based Manager Have?


Local property management knowledge in Houghton Lake refers to operational advantages that only come from having established relationships with local vendors, direct familiarity with the lake's seasonal patterns, and a physical presence that allows for rapid response to property issues. This local context is one of the most significant gaps in competitor coverage of this market, and it deserves direct attention.


First, vendor relationships matter enormously. Houghton Lake is not a city with abundant contractor availability. A manager who has worked with the same local plumber, HVAC technician, and dock repair specialist for multiple years gets faster responses and better pricing than an out-of-state owner calling cold. In peak summer, when every contractor in Roscommon County is booked two weeks out, established relationships are not just convenient: they are the difference between a guest staying in a functioning property and a guest requesting a refund.


Second, local market timing knowledge is genuinely valuable. The ice fishing season at Houghton Lake typically draws visitors from January through mid-March, depending on ice conditions. Snowmobile trail access from the property significantly affects winter demand. A manager with local roots knows which weekends to raise rates for the Tip-Up Town USA ice fishing festival and which shoulder-season dates can support a modest rate increase based on local event calendars. A national platform's algorithm does not capture those granular demand signals.


Third, property inspections between guest stays require physical presence. An out-of-town manager who relies on cleaning crews for quality control is one cleaner no-show away from a guest checking into an unprepared property. Local managers can verify turnover quality directly, which protects your listing's review history, which, in turn, directly affects your Airbnb and Vrbo search ranking.

What Does the Houghton Lake STR Market Look Like in 2026?


The Houghton Lake short-term rental market in 2026 is a growing, seasonally driven opportunity for owners who manage their properties professionally. According to AirBtics data from 2023-24, the typical Houghton Lake STR books for 157 nights per year, with a median occupancy rate of 43% and an average daily rate of $168. AirDNA's tracking shows occupancy up 4% from the prior year, reflecting steady demand growth.


The broader Northern Michigan market context reinforces this optimism. STR total revenue across Houghton and Keweenaw counties grew from $14.4 million in 2026 to $16.9 million in 2026, a 17.6% increase, according to Simpleview/VISIT Keweenaw research. That is not a market in stagnation. That is a market where well-managed properties are capturing increasing visitor spending.


Seasonality is the defining characteristic of this market. Summer months from June through August routinely push occupancy toward and above 75% for well-positioned lakefront properties, while November through March dips to the 20-45% range for non-ski-adjacent markets. Bridging that gap requires two things: active winter demand cultivation through amenity-focused listings (fireplaces, hot tubs, and snowmobile trail access all matter) and dynamic pricing that does not overshoot the winter market's price sensitivity.


The amenity profile matters significantly. The most sought-after features in Houghton Lake vacation rentals include lakefront access, private docks, proximity to fishing and water sports, hot tubs, fireplaces, and outdoor grills. Properties that combine lakefront positioning with a curated amenity set consistently outperform the market median. For owners currently self-managing, this is where a professional listing optimization service recovers the most revenue the fastest, by ensuring the listing communicates those differentiators in a way the Airbnb search algorithm rewards.

What Should I Know About STR Regulations in Houghton Lake Before Listing?


Short-term rental regulations in Houghton Lake, MI refer to the licensing, tax, and zoning requirements that property owners must satisfy before operating a vacation rental legally. Michigan requires STR operators to collect and remit state sales tax on rental revenue, and local municipalities may impose additional lodging taxes depending on where the property is located. Compliance is not optional, and the penalties for non-compliance can exceed what a full year of management fees would cost.


Additionally, STR platforms including Airbnb enforce local rules around maximum allowed stays, occupancy caps, and noise restrictions. A property manager who builds these compliance requirements into guest communication and booking parameters protects your listing from platform-level penalties that can result in suspension or removal.


Owners in Northern Michigan STR markets often also need to secure local business registration or an STR-specific operating permit, depending on their municipality's zoning classification of the property. The distinction between a primary residence used as an STR and a secondary investment property can affect which rules apply. This is exactly the kind of regulatory complexity that a professional management company handles as part of its standard service, sparing you the research and compliance tracking.

How many rental properties do I need to make $5,000 a month from Houghton Lake STRs?


Based on AirBtics data showing a typical Houghton Lake STR generates revenue at a median ADR of $168 and 43% occupancy, a single well-managed lakefront property could generate $1,800 to $2,500 per month in peak season and considerably less in off-season months. To achieve a consistent $5,000 monthly average across the full year, most owners would need two to three well-positioned properties or one high-performing property with strong summer and winter occupancy. Professional management and dynamic pricing can significantly improve the per-property revenue baseline.

Does Houghton Lake have year-round rental demand, or is it strictly seasonal?


Houghton Lake has a strong seasonal peak from June through August, when lakefront access and water recreation drive the majority of bookings. However, the lake does generate meaningful off-season demand, particularly from ice fishing visitors from January through mid-March and snowmobilers who use the area's trail network. A property manager who actively markets to winter visitors and prices those dates appropriately can improve annual occupancy rates above the 43% market median. Properties with hot tubs, fireplaces, and snowmobile trail access capture the most off-season demand.
